Michael stated that his early fantasies were about women, which "led me to believe I was on the path to heterosexuality ", but at puberty he started to fantasise about men, which he later said "had something to do with my environment". At the age of 19, Michael told Andrew Ridgeley that he was bisexual. Then I fell in love with a man, and realised that none of those things had been love.
InMichael said, "I used to sleep with women quite a lot in the Wham! I didn't want to commit to them, but I was attracted to them. Then I became ashamed that I might be using them. Although I had always had safe sexI didn't want to sleep with a woman without telling her I was bisexual. I felt that would be irresponsible. Basically, I didn't want to have that uncomfortable conversation that might ruin the moment, so I stopped sleeping with them.
He said he believed that the formation of his sexuality was "a nurture thing, via the absence of my father who was always busy working. It meant I was exceptionally close to my mother", though he stated that "there are definitely those who have a predisposition to being gay in which the environment is irrelevant. During the late s, Michael had a relationship with make-up artist Kathy Jeung, who was regarded for a time as his artistic "muse" and who appeared in the " I Want Your Sex " video.
InMichael established a relationship with Anselmo Feleppa, a Brazilian dress designer whom he had met at the Rock in Rio concert in January that year. Six months into their relationship, Feleppa discovered that he was HIV-positive. Michael later said: "It was terrifying news. I thought I could have the disease too. I couldn't go through it with my ailidh mackay biography of george michael because I didn't ailidh mackay biography of george michael how to share it with them — they didn't even know I was gay.
It took about three years to grieve, then after that I lost my mother. I felt almost like I was cursed. InMichael entered into a long-term relationship with Kenny Goss, a former flight attendant, cheerleading coach, [ ] and sportswear executive from DallasTexas. On 21 November, Vienna General Hospital admitted Michael after he complained of chest pains while at a hotel two hours before his performance at a venue there for his Symphonica Tour. Michael appeared to be "in good spirits" and responded well to treatment following his admission, but on 25 November hospital officials said that his condition had "worsened overnight".
This development led to cancellations and postponements of Michael's remaining performances, which had been scheduled mainly for the United Kingdom. On 21 December, the hospital discharged him. Michael told the press that he had undergone a tracheotomy[ ] that the staff at the hospital had saved his life, and that he would perform a free concert for them.
On 16 MayMichael sustained a head injury in a car accident on the M1 motorwaynear St Albans in Hertfordshire and was airlifted to hospital. Following Michael's death, various charities revealed that Michael had privately supported them for many years. Those charities included Childline to whom he had donated "millions"[ ] [ ] the Terrence Higgins Trustand Macmillan Cancer Support.
The woman gave birth to a girl in After his death, it was also revealed that Michael had been anonymously paying for an annual Christmas tree erected where he lived in Highgate, as well as funding the Christmas lights, for the previous decade. He was also the largest funder of Highgate's annual Fair in the Square for those ten years, donating anonymously as "a local resident".
In the early hours of Christmas DayMichael died in bed at his home in Goring-on-Thamesat the age of He was found by his partner, Fadi Fawaz. Owing to the delay in determining the cause of death, Michael's funeral was held on 29 March In a private ceremony, he was buried at Highgate Cemetery in north London, on one side of his mother's grave.
In the summer ofa temporary informal memorial garden was created outside Michael's former home in The Grove, Highgate. The site, in a private square that Michael had owned, was tended by fans for approximately eighteen months until it was cleared.
